Are you an experienced parking professional with a passion for delivering high-quality services? Our client is seeking a Parking Services Manager to lead and develop all aspects of parking operations across the council.

 

You will take responsibility for the strategic development and management of parking services, including on- and off-street parking, civil parking enforcement, and moving traffic enforcement. Working closely with the Network Manager and Head of Highways and Transport, you will help shape policy and service objectives that support the council’s Local Transport Plan and Climate Change Strategy.

 

About your role as Service Lead Parking:

 

  • Develop and maintain the Council’s parking strategy and ensure compliance with all relevant legislation.
  • Manage contractor performance to deliver excellent customer service and uphold DfT guidance.
  • Lead on parking contract development and procurement.
  • Oversee parking IT systems and manage assets such as signage, cameras, and payment machines.
  • Ensure TROs, lines, and signs are enforceable and support EV charging rollout.
  • Produce annual service plans and reports, and mentor staff for continuous improvement.
  • Advise Cabinet members, attend committees, and contribute to policy development.
  • Manage parking budgets, forecasting income and expenditure effectively.
